Feel The Force wins ONSS
The last group to make their Ontario Sires Stakes debut this season, the two-year-old trotting colts battled in four $22,850 Grassroots divisions at Woodbine Mohawk Park on Thursday, July 15.
Fan favourite Feel The Force opened the Grassroots action on Thursday with a 2:00.2 score in the first division. Sea Can crossed the wire second, but went off-stride in the process so he was demoted to third and Usurp Hanover was bumped up to second.
“He’s a nice little horse that needs to get his confidence up,” said trainer Blake MacIntosh of Feel The Force. “I think he can keep improving as we go along.”
Guelph resident James MacDonald steers the Resolve gelding for St. George resident MacIntosh and his co-owners Steve Heimbecker of Waterloo and Van Camp Trotting Corp. of Port Perry, ON. The partners offered up $22,000 for Feel The Force at last fall’s Lexington Selected Yearling Sale.
